## Changed defaults

Heads up: the Ledgerline tax-rate lookup cache now defaults to a 15-minute TTL instead of 24 hours. Turns out rates in the Veldt County sandbox were going stale mid-demo, which was embarrassing. Eviction is now LRU rather than FIFO, and the cache warms on boot. If you're reviewing, check that nothing hardcodes the old TTL. The new defaults land as follows.

deployment values, bajop-taweg:
holwyn:
  log_level: debug
  metrics_host: metrics.holwyn.zemvarsys.internal
  pool_size: 32

Handover: search relevance tuning notes (Querrel)

Taking over the relevance tuning docs from me as of Friday. Support: the notes cover synonym expansion weights, the recency boost curve, and why category pages rank shoes above boots in the Lindover market. If a customer reports "weird ordering," check the tuning changelog first — most complaints trace to a recent weight change, not a bug. Don't file index tickets for ranking issues. For anything unclear in the notes, contact the new owner named below.

signatory, fajef-yafof: Wenix Quenath

Cursor pagination on the Fernwick public API drops the final page when page size divides the result count evenly. Clients see next_cursor pointing at an empty set and retry in a loop. Repro on staging with any multiple-of-50 dataset. Workaround: cap page size at 49 until the fix lands. The failing build's token is listed just below.

build token for tawif-bahip: htk31_68bba16e1afabfef4ecc69408c06f16

// Client setup for Stormrelay, the internal weather-alert fan-out.
// Scope: publish-only; cannot read subscriber lists.
// Rotation: quarterly, enforced by the Vaultine job.
// Transport: mTLS to the internal gateway; key is a second factor.
// Reviewer note: key is injected at deploy, shown here for audit.
// The current publish key is below.

app token of tagug-hahaf = kto2_9v